I've been getting into Arknights for a while now, so let me see if I can't summarize:
The event's main enemy will likely be the Seaborn - an aquatic, assimilating hivemind slowly dominating the oceans, and is one of the settings "big evil force that will eventually destroy everything" (one of several.) The Abyssal Hunters are Aegirian (fish people)/Seaborn hybrid bioweapons developed by Aegir (the country) to combat the seaborn. Also there may be "good" seaborn that are slowly trying to become people after assimilating people.

Hell Screen does feature Yoshihide committing suicide, the monkey jumping into the flames with Yoshihide's daughter, and the author, Ryūnosuke Akutagawa, committed suicide as well. In his suicide note he talks about how the fear of death was drained out of him, and now being unable to enjoy life has chosen death, with him clarifying that while he wished to be a god in the past, now he no longer desires to. To expand more of possible connections between Ryoshu and Akutagawa, he was known to feud with another author, Jun'ichirō Tanizaki. Akutagawa was a structuralist, who believed the structure and presentation of a story was more important than the lyrics, i.e the content or plot of the story. Ryoshu is known to dislike the Ring so I think there's more than a little chance that this feud over story would be recast as a feud over styles of art here.
Another important story for Ryoshu seems to be Spider's Thread by the same author, as she has a lot of spider imagery due to being connected to Red Eyes. In it, a sinner who has only ever committed one good deed in their life has that good deed some back to help in the form of the thread of a spider he saved. But in both works the thread is severed when he Sinner tries to strike those who try to follow him down. it is also worth noting that Spider's Thread is a retelling of the Fable of the Onion from the Brother's Karamavoz.
Akutagawa did also write the first Japanese Dystopian novel, which is heavily autobiographical. Basically everyone in the story can be said to be him in some shape or form. The only question is whether it was intentional satire of the Japanese, or his it was his attempt to express his personal suffering.
